Basics like milk, tea, and chicken were the priciest at Tesco
Tesco has been found to be the priciest supermarket from a comparison of basic items - knocking Morrisons off the top spot for the first time in six months.
Which is exactly why Manchester Evening News has been looking at the prices across eight basic items including a two-pint bottle of milk, a loaf of bread, coffee, teabags, butter, beans, chicken breasts and mince. Just four months ago, Tesco was found to be the cheapest option out of all the supermarket chains, when its bill came in at just £10.42 - which was 10% cheaper.
It also comes just after Morrisons has announced another major price cuts campaign, with 130 prices across its Saver range set to be reduced in a bid to help families budgets go that bit further.
